Network180 employees make a difference in people’s lives every day, making our community a better place to live. We are the behavioral health community organization responsible for the delivery of mental health, substance abuse treatment coordination, and developmental disabilities services for Kent County. We need individuals who are passionate about making a difference by helping others. We are seeking an Access Center Clinician OR BSW. This position provides crisis intervention, screenings, assessments, and referral services for both adults and children. Activities may take place in a variety of settings and via face-to-face contact or telehealth (video or telephonic). This position is full-time, scheduled Monday through Friday from 2pm to 10pm at 790 Fuller Ave NE Grand Rapids, Michigan 49503. This position includes on-call, holiday and weekend rotation.
